What is personal data?

Personal data is any data of an identified or identifiable physical person. For example, name, place of residence, phone number, email address, IP-address.

Your rights

It is your data and you have strong rights; You have the right to access your data. You also have the right to get information we have about you corrected or deleted in accordance with the law, or you can request that the processing be restricted if, for example, you believe that the processing is unlawful. Some data is also available to you in a digital format or transferred to other companies if you wish; right to so-called data portability. If you do not know if we process personal data about you, you can request confirmation of this by contacting us.

Below you will find information on how you can make use of your rights.

  • Your right to see information we process about you (right of access). You have the right to see the information we process about you.
  • Your right to correct incorrect information. You have the right to have incorrect information corrected. If there is any information you think needs to be corrected, please contact us.
  • Your right to have data erased (“the right to be forgotten”). As a general rule, you have the right to have personal data about you deleted. You can also request deletion of data by contacting us.
  • Your right to object and restrict processing. In some contexts, we have the opportunity to process personal data about persons if the processing is necessary to fulfil our legitimate interests, provided that the rights and freedoms of the data subjects do not weigh more heavily. In such cases, as a data subject, you have the right to object to us processing personal data about you. As a general rule, we will then stop this processing of personal data, and this applies without exception if the purpose is direct marketing. In some contexts, you also have the opportunity to request that the processing of your personal data be stopped or restricted. If you exercise this right, your data may only be processed based on your consent or for certain other purposes that are stated directly in the Personal Data Act. Further information about this right can be found on the website of the Norwegian Data Protection Authority.
  • Your right to obtain a copy of your data in a digital format (right to data portability). Under certain circumstances, you have the right to receive information that you have provided to us in a digital format, and also the right to have information transferred to another company if you wish to do so and it is technically possible and justifiable. This right only applies to information that is processed by automated methods and that is based on your consent or that is processed as part of fulfilling an agreement with you. The right to data portability only includes information that you have provided to us, either directly through, for example, contact forms or generated through your use of our services. You can also request data portability by contacting us as further down.

We would like to remind you that there are some exceptions to the rights we have described here. These exceptions follow from the legislation, and may entail, for example, that some information is not provided due to the consideration of other persons’ rights and freedoms, or that some personal data cannot be deleted because legal requirements or other considerations entail storage time requirements.
